5 Simple Techniques For pet's
In Dubai, the choices for pet shops are countless. Soon after our individual working experience and complete evaluation of every one, we’ve think of the curated list of 7 pet stores Dubai must cater to all your dog’s requirements without any inconvenience. Pet Sky online is house to in excess of 20,000 merchandise and components for various pe